Classic Center Theatre, Athens City, USA Georgia, North America
The Classic Center Theatre is a performing arts venue located in Athens, Georgia, USA.
It is part of the larger Classic Center complex, which also includes convention facilities and a hotel.
Visual Characteristics
The theatre features a modern architectural design with a facade primarily constructed of glass and precast concrete panels. The exterior color palette is neutral, with shades of grey and white dominating. The building's height is approximately three stories. The interior lobby is characterized by polished concrete floors and wood accents.
Location & Access Logistics
The Classic Center Theatre is situated at 300 North Thomas Street, Athens, Georgia, 30601. It is located in the downtown area, approximately 0.5km north of the University of Georgia campus. Ample parking is available in the adjacent multi-level parking deck, accessible from Thomas Street and Washington Street. Public transport options include the Athens-Clarke County Transit system, with several routes stopping within a 0.2km radius of the venue.
Historical & Ecological Origin
The Classic Center, including the theatre, was constructed in phases, with the initial development beginning in the late 1980s and opening in 1995. The complex was designed by the architectural firm Smallwood, Reynolds, Stewart, and Stewart. Its original purpose was to serve as a convention center and performing arts venue to support the economic and cultural development of Athens.
Key Highlights & Activities
The theatre hosts a variety of performances, including Broadway shows, concerts, ballet, and local productions. Specific activities include attending scheduled performances, purchasing tickets at the box office, and participating in backstage tours when available.
